Charleston ✈ Atlantic City
Breeze Airways is launching a new nonstop route connecting Charleston and Atlantic City, New Jersey, with service beginning May 6. The twice-weekly flights will operate on Wednesdays and Saturdays.
Traveling to Fort Lauderdale?
Breeze Airways will launch a seasonal nonstop route between Charleston International Airport and Fort Lauderdale, Fla., starting July 2, with flights three times a week and fares beginning at $49 one way. Fort Lauderdale becomes Breeze's 28th nonstop destination from Charleston, joining Spirit Airlines and JetBlue, which also serve the Fort Lauderdale-Hollywood Airport route from CHS.
Flying to Cancun?
Breeze Airways is planning to fly internationally for the first time early next year – on Jan. 17, 2026, a non-stop flight will operate once a week from Charleston to Cancun International Airport, pending final government approvals.

New addition to CHS airport
Global hospitality and entertainment company Delaware North has launched Ashley Cooper Provisions at the Charleston International Airport as part of the company’s 10-year contract extension. The 50-seat venue features Charleston-inspired bites and cocktails. Ashley Cooper Provisions replaces and expands on the space where Harvest & Grounds was previously.

Airport lounge now open
The Club CHS, Charleston airport's lounge, is now open with new lighting, "vibrant murals" and updated menus. Featuring six separate zones, The Club CHS will be open Monday through Sunday 4:10 a.m. – 8:30 p.m. ET. Access is available to outbound travelers, with a valid boarding pass, who participate in the Priority Pass membership program through premium credit cards like Chase Sapphire, American Express and Diner’s Club International. For others, a day pass will be available for $50 per person. AAA members can receive a discounted rate of $42.50. Children under 24 months can accompany a member at no cost.
Carnival Cruise Line will no longer sail from Charleston
Charleston decided not to renew its agreement with Carnival back in 2022, and the Carnival Sunshine will no longer operate from the port after the end of 2024. Although Charleston will no longer be an origination or end point for cruise ships, it will still be used as a destination for ships, giving passengers the ability to visit the city.
Buc-ee’s will open second location in SC
Hardeeville City Council gave preliminarily approval to a development that will bring a Buc-ee's off Exit 8 of Interstate 95 near Hilton Head and Savannah. Its progression and conclusion will coincide with the South Carolina Department of Transportation’s I-95 Widening and Exit 8 Redevelopment Project.
The new Buc-ee's will bring around 200 jobs and is expected to open in 2028.
